This Bugzilla instance is a read-only archive of historic NetBeans bug reports. To report a bug in NetBeans please follow the project's instructions for reporting issues.
Summary: | Copyrights in samples | ||
---|---|---|---|
Product: | cnd | Reporter: | Alexander Pepin <apepin> |
Component: | Project | Assignee: | Thomas Preisler <thp> |
Status: | VERIFIED FIXED | ||
Severity: | normal | CC: | rbalada |
Priority: | P2 | ||
Version: | 6.x | ||
Hardware: | All | ||
OS: | All | ||
Issue Type: | DEFECT | Exception Reporter: |
Description
Alexander Pepin
2010-06-18 12:01:02 UTC
The copyrights should *not* be updated according to the AtenRebrandingList. The AtenRebrandingList is for software from OSS and is mainly proprietary whereas the samples referred to here are from the open source NetBeans. We should use whatever copyright is appropriate for NetBeans samples. So the question is which copyrights should we use? I checked many different sample projects in NetBeans 6.9 like Java, JavaFX and others, and we are all using the same (slightly outdated) copyright. Not clear if it should be updated and to what. If we update, the rest of Netbeans should probably follow suit. Will need to investigate what we should do. Marking it SSIDE as it may be a showstopper for Aten. Please report on progress, especially if you can make it into 6.9.1, if not please consider removing 6.9.1_CANDIDATE keyword. Thanks, -R Will fix this later today. I think I have the new text ready. Fixed: comparing with https://thp:***@hg.netbeans.org/cnd-main searching for changes changeset: 173340:f4570418720d user: Thomas Preisler <thp@netbeans.org> date: Tue Jun 22 19:28:38 2010 +0400 summary: #187781 - Copyrights in samples Integrated into 'main-golden', will be available in build *201006230001*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main/rev/f4570418720d User: Thomas Preisler <thp@netbeans.org> Log: #187781 - Copyrights in samples Please verify bugfix for this bug ASAP, so it can be integrated into release691 repository. Thanks, -R Makefile in ProfilingDemo sample does not contain copyrights. Fixed: comparing with https://thp:***@hg.netbeans.org/cnd-main searching for changes changeset: 173484:1eac9caa0138 tag: tip user: Thomas Preisler <thp@netbeans.org> date: Thu Jun 24 18:09:52 2010 +0400 summary: #187781 Copyrights in samples Integrated into 'main-golden', will be available in build *201006250001* on http://bits.netbeans.org/dev/nightly/ (upload may still be in progress) Changeset: http://hg.netbeans.org/main/rev/1eac9caa0138 User: Thomas Preisler <thp@netbeans.org> Log: #187781 Copyrights in samples Last chance for inclusion in release691. Please verify within 4 hours from now, since I have got limited time to transplant remaining bugfixes into release691 repository. June 25, 1 PM Prague time is my deadline. After that time, please do also the transplant/porting work if you want to include it. Thank you for understanding, -R I'm not sure Aleander P. has access to bugzilla today due to offsite event so here is what I wil suggest: All incorrect copyrights were fixed in the first change set. This first change set was also verified by QA (Alexander) so it (the first change set) can be ported safely to 6.9.1. Alexandder also suggested to add missing copyright to one more file. This is not a critical fix and may not be required so it is not critical to include the second change set. So I suggest you port first change set (f4570418720d) to 6.9.1 and we should be fine. If you are comfortable with it, you can also port second change set (1eac9caa0138) but it is not critical. I will see Verified. All files has copyright and all projects can be built main #f4570418720d transplanted to release691 #008c64fb8509 main #1eac9caa0138 transplanted to release691 #b5b9ab7eb8f0 Thanks. verified in 6.9.1 |